Transaction 56a424652bab5cfa8107c2dab8cd42bca44a98314a348aaa8f6ebee4184c6bfe

1 Input
2 Outputs
  • 56a424652bab5cfa8107c2dab8cd42bca44a98314a348aaa8f6ebee4184c6bfe:0
  • value  302034
    address  3GBCdT4FXfkKaCXUABwrXPDBMVvEEoz6Bh
  • 56a424652bab5cfa8107c2dab8cd42bca44a98314a348aaa8f6ebee4184c6bfe:1
  • value  13815037
    address  34AhYmNc1iDGptT1RycnN5XS5dNjxXeHwB